Huntington is my first race as well and i have done a lot of asking about the great wet suit debate. Everyone has told me not to wear one. Too short of a swim and for what you gain in time w/the added buoyancy most likely lose in T1 pulling the darn thing off. I don't need any extra confusion on that day!! ;D

It isn't just the time spent removing it. You have a lengthy run back to transition uphill that would suck to do in a wetsuit or while carrying one. The swim distance just doesn't make it worth it and the lake is plenty warm now.
